For those that have experience with this are there any tips for knowing when cats are ready to interact more ? Right now we are using a baby gate the keep them separated when we can’t watch them . They eat together fine with no issues they even groom each other before hand. . They have touched noses at the gate and seem fine . I’m still afraid to give them too much time because my Tortie will run at my Tuxedo form time to time when she enters a room and she still hisses once in while . I don’t want rush the process but I also don’t know if I am l moving too slow . I’m just so confused as to why sometimes they are fine and others it looks like there will be another cat fight
